4. The action scenes, drawn for the mobile format, are focused on the flow rather than the style. Reminds me the hong kong cinema from 70s and 80s. The characters martial art are full of personality. This is way more explored on dokgo rewind tho and shines the most at tong s3.
Series chronological order:
Dokgo rewind >> >Dokgo >>> Tong season 1 >>> Dokgo 2 >>> Tong s2 & Tong s3 >>> Blood Rain >>> Blood Rain 2
